Early Life and Education[edit]

Oladipupo was born in Lagos, Nigeria, to parents from Oyo State. His mother initially disapproved of his interest in table tennis, but later became supportive after seeing him featured on television. He attended Amazing Primary School and completed his secondary education at Hilltop College Secondary School, YABATECH.

Table Tennis Career[edit]

Oladipupo began his professional table tennis career in 2004, participating in the Asoju Cup in Lagos. He has since competed in numerous international tournaments, including:

  • Lagos 2013 Table Tennis Classic
  • Pro Tour 2018
  • Nigeria Top 16 [2]
  • ITTF Semester 2019
  • WTT Lagos Contender 2023
  • WTT Lagos Contender 2024

As a member of the Nigerian Police Force, Oladipupo has excelled in police games, earning the title of Best Player in 2022 and 2024. He also won the Best Player award at the Osom Games in 2020 and 2021.
